How to Select a Casino Online

A casino online is a gambling website that offers real money betting on a variety of games. These sites often collaborate with reputable software providers to ensure their games are high quality, fair, and run smoothly. They also offer responsive customer support and adhere to data protection policies. Those looking to gamble with real money should always read the terms and conditions carefully before depositing their funds. They should also be aware that online casinos may charge fees for certain transactions and be subject to state gaming regulations.

Besides traditional casino games, some websites offer live dealer table games that feature a real person dealing cards and conducting the game through a webcam. This gives players a more authentic experience and provides a sense of social interaction that they cannot get from playing in a virtual space. This type of online casino has gained popularity in recent years and is quickly becoming the preferred way to gamble for many people.

While casino online is a fun and rewarding activity, it can be dangerous if you don’t know how to control your spending habits. Responsible gambling involves never betting more than you can afford to lose, setting limits, and avoiding addictive behaviors. In addition, you should check whether the casino is licensed and regulated by a state gaming board before depositing your money. Moreover, you should check the casino’s security measures and encryption techniques to ensure that your personal information is secure. In most states, a licensed and regulated casino is required to obey strict data protection laws and maintain a secure environment for its players. In addition, it should honor its privacy policies and be transparent about how it uses player data.
